NAME

       caca_primitives - libcaca primitives drawing

   Functions
       __extern int caca_draw_line (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Draw a line on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_polyline (caca_canvas_t *, int const x[], int const y[], int,
           uint32_t)
           Draw a polyline.
       __extern int caca_draw_thin_line (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int)
           Draw a thin line on the canvas, using ASCII art.
       __extern int caca_draw_thin_polyline (caca_canvas_t *, int const x[], int const y[], int)
           Draw an ASCII art thin polyline.
       __extern int caca_draw_circle (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Draw a circle on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_ellipse (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Draw an ellipse on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_thin_ellipse (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int)
           Draw a thin ellipse on the canvas.
       __extern int caca_fill_ellipse (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Fill an ellipse on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_box (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Draw a box on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_thin_box (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int)
           Draw a thin box on the canvas.
       __extern int caca_draw_cp437_box (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int)
           Draw a box on the canvas using CP437 characters.
       __extern int caca_fill_box (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Fill a box on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_triangle (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Draw a triangle on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_draw_thin_triangle (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, int, int)
           Draw a thin triangle on the canvas.
       __extern int caca_fill_triangle (caca_canvas_t *, int, int, int, int, int, int, uint32_t)
           Fill a triangle on the canvas using the given character.
       __extern int caca_fill_triangle_textured (caca_canvas_t *cv, int coords[6], caca_canvas_t
           *tex, float uv[6])
           Fill a triangle on the canvas using an arbitrary-sized texture.

Detailed Description

       These functions provide routines for primitive drawing, such as lines, boxes, triangles
       and ellipses.

Function Documentation

   __extern int caca_draw_line (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x1 X coordinate of the first point.
           y1 Y coordinate of the first point.
           x2 X coordinate of the second point.
           y2 Y coordinate of the second point.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the line.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_draw_box(), caca_draw_thin_polyline(), caca_draw_triangle(), and
       caca_fill_ellipse().

   __extern int caca_draw_polyline (caca_canvas_t * cv, int const x[], int const y[], int n,
       uint32_t ch)
       Draw a polyline on the canvas using the given character and coordinate arrays. The first
       and last points are not connected, hence in order to draw a polygon you need to specify
       the starting point at the end of the list as well.

       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x Array of X coordinates. Must have n + 1 elements.
           y Array of Y coordinates. Must have n + 1 elements.
           n Number of lines to draw.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the lines.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_draw_thin_polyline().

   __extern int caca_draw_thin_line (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x1 X coordinate of the first point.
           y1 Y coordinate of the first point.
           x2 X coordinate of the second point.
           y2 Y coordinate of the second point.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_draw_thin_polyline(), and caca_draw_thin_triangle().

   __extern int caca_draw_thin_polyline (caca_canvas_t * cv, int const x[], int const y[], int n)
       Draw a thin polyline on the canvas using the given coordinate arrays and with ASCII art.
       The first and last points are not connected, so in order to draw a polygon you need to
       specify the starting point at the end of the list as well.

       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x Array of X coordinates. Must have n + 1 elements.
           y Array of Y coordinates. Must have n + 1 elements.
           n Number of lines to draw.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_draw_line(), caca_draw_polyline(), caca_draw_thin_line(), and
       caca_put_char().

   __extern int caca_draw_circle (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x, int y, int r,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x Center X coordinate.
           y Center Y coordinate.
           r Circle radius.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the circle outline.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_draw_thin_ellipse().

   __extern int caca_draw_ellipse (caca_canvas_t * cv, int xo, int yo, int a, int b,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           xo Center X coordinate.
           yo Center Y coordinate.
           a Ellipse X radius.
           b Ellipse Y radius.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the ellipse outline.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_draw_thin_ellipse().

   __extern int caca_draw_thin_ellipse (caca_canvas_t * cv, int xo, int yo, int a, int b)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           xo Center X coordinate.
           yo Center Y coordinate.
           a Ellipse X radius.
           b Ellipse Y radius.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_draw_circle(), caca_draw_ellipse(), caca_fill_ellipse(), and
       caca_put_char().

   __extern int caca_fill_ellipse (caca_canvas_t * cv, int xo, int yo, int a, int b,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           xo Center X coordinate.
           yo Center Y coordinate.
           a Ellipse X radius.
           b Ellipse Y radius.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to fill the ellipse.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_draw_line().

       Referenced by caca_draw_thin_ellipse().

   __extern int caca_draw_box (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x, int y, int w, int h,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x X co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           y Y co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           w Width of the box.
           h Height of the box.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the box.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_draw_line().

       Referenced by caca_fill_box().

   __extern int caca_draw_thin_box (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x, int y, int w, int h)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x X co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           y Y co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           w Width of the box.
           h Height of the box.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_fill_box().

   __extern int caca_draw_cp437_box (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x, int y, int w, int h)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x X co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           y Y co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           w Width of the box.
           h Height of the box.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       Referenced by caca_fill_box().

   __extern int caca_fill_box (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x, int y, int w, int h,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x X co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           y Y coordinate of the upper-left corner of the box.
           w Width of the box.
           h Height of the box.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the box.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_add_dirty_rect(), caca_draw_box(), caca_draw_cp437_box(),
       caca_draw_thin_box(), caca_fill_box(), and caca_put_char().

       Referenced by caca_conio_clreol(), and caca_fill_box().

   __extern int caca_draw_triangle (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2, int x3,
       int y3,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x1 X coordinate of the first point.
           y1 Y coordinate of the first point.
           x2 X coordinate of the second point.
           y2 Y coordinate of the second point.
           x3 X coordinate of the third point.
           y3 Y coordinate of the third point.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to draw the triangle outline.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_draw_line().

       Referenced by caca_fill_triangle_textured().

   __extern int caca_draw_thin_triangle (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2, int
       x3, int y3)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x1 X coordinate of the first point.
           y1 Y coordinate of the first point.
           x2 X coordinate of the second point.
           y2 Y coordinate of the second point.
           x3 X coordinate of the third point.
           y3 Y coordinate of the third point.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_draw_thin_line().

       Referenced by caca_fill_triangle_textured().

   __extern int caca_fill_triangle (caca_canvas_t * cv, int x1, int y1, int x2, int y2, int x3,
       int y3, uint32_t ch)
       This function never fails.

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           x1 X coordinate of the first point.
           y1 Y coordinate of the first point.
           x2 X coordinate of the second point.
           y2 Y coordinate of the second point.
           x3 X coordinate of the third point.
           y3 Y coordinate of the third point.
           ch UTF-32 character to be used to fill the triangle.

       Returns:
           This function always returns 0.

       References caca_get_attr(), caca_get_canvas_height(), caca_get_canvas_width(),
       caca_get_char(), caca_put_char(), and caca_set_attr().

       Referenced by caca_fill_triangle_textured().

   __extern int caca_fill_triangle_textured (caca_canvas_t * cv, int coords[6], caca_canvas_t *
       tex, float uv[6])
       This function fails if one or both the canvas are missing

       Parameters:
           cv The handle to the libcaca canvas.
           coords The coordinates of the triangle (3{x,y})
           tex The handle of the canvas texture.
           uv The coordinates of the texture (3{u,v})

       Returns:
           This function return 0 if ok, -1 if canvas or texture are missing.

       References caca_draw_thin_triangle(), caca_draw_triangle(), and caca_fill_triangle().
